Oberlaender, Felix Martin

UROLOGIST (GERMANY)
BORN 8 Jan 1851, Dresden, Sachsen - DIED 2 Oct 1915, Dresden, Sachsen: Blasewitz
GRAVE LOCATION Dresden, Sachsen: Johannisfriedhof, Wehlener Strasse 13, Tolkewitz

Felix Martin Oberlaender was the son of Martin Gotthard Oberländer, who had been Minister of the Interior in Saxony from 1848 to 1849. He was educated at the Kreuzschule in Dresden and studied medicin in Leipzig. He continured his studies in Greifswald, where he was promoted in 1874. From 1875 to 1878 he worked at the city hospital in Dresden-Friedrichstadt. After that he opened a private clinic as an urologist and in later years he became a professor in Dresden. In 1906 he was in charge of the foundation of the Deutschen Gesellschaft für Urologie. Apart from his main profession he was an active botanist and an art collector as well.

After his death in Dresden in 1915 he was buried at the Johannisfriedhof in Dresden-Tolkewitz. The sculpture on his grave was created by Richard König.
